    When should I start getting worried?

    I bought an item off ebay ohh about a month ago or so. I then went on vacation and confirmed with the seller that it was OK if I pay after I go on vacation. The seller was relatively new and had several negative feedbacks, but all of them said he sent their money back because items were damaged. So I figured it would be OK to buy from him since even if it didn't work out I'd still get my money back. So I ended up buying the card for 115 dollars and some shipping costs. I eventually sent him the payment after I got back from vacation and we were talking pretty smoothly on a daily basis. He received it this past Friday and said he would give me a DC# when he sent the item out Monday. Well, this past weekend he now has the "no longer a registered user" tag on eBay. I have sent him several messages (which I am not even sure he is receiving--do you still receive messages from people on ebay when you arent a registered user?)asking if he sent it out and for the DC#. He has not responded yet and this is strange because he was usually very timely with his responses. Just wondering if I should start worrying about this yet or not and if anyone has experienced anything like this before and any other advice. Thanks, and I will keep everyone posted!
